The verdict

Hunting Energy Services runs at 50%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Bits, rock drill, oil and gas field-type, manufacturing workplace, earning a grade A.

Hunting Energy Services: 1.6 TCR = 50% of Bits, rock drill, oil and gas field-type, manufacturing BLS 3.3 · 2y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2024 1.7 0.7 5 0 0
2023 1.6 1.0 5 0 0

Data Source: OSHA Injury Tracking Application (ITA), mandatory establishment-level injury/illness reports. Grades compare employer Total Case Rate (TCR) to BLS IIF industry benchmarks. Data covers years reported by this establishment: 2024, 2023. This is publicly available government data - not a legal determination of workplace conditions.
